How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lenox Hill?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lenox Hill Studio Apartments | $4,272 | $2,650 | $6,750 |
| Lenox Hill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$5,485 | $2,650 | $10,000+ |
Lenox Hill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$8,054 | $3,497 | $10,000+ |
| Lenox Hill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$12,894 | $5,500 | $10,000+ |
| Lenox Hill 4 Bedroom Apartments | $33,250 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Lenox Hill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Lenox Hill with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Lenox Hill is at Sutton Place listed at $3,600.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Lenox Hill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Lenox Hill is $8,054.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Lenox Hill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Lenox Hill is a 1,300 square feet unit starting from $6,500 at Manhattan Park.
What is the average size for Lenox Hill 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Lenox Hill is currently 900 sq ft.
